Why bold formalwear works for regional celebrations

When you’re dressing for a community wedding, cultural celebration, or upscale local event, your outfit has to do more than fit—it has to communicate confidence. Statement tailoring and visible craftsmanship help you look Embroidered suits intentional in photos, in person, and on the dance floor. For many gatherings, guests notice details like stitching, texture, and how the jacket shapes around the shoulders.

Embroidered embellishments also translate beautifully across different lighting conditions, from indoor halls to outdoor evening receptions. Subtle shimmer catches overhead lights, while deeper threadwork reads as richly textured under ambient lighting. If you want to stand out without looking overly costume-like, choose a design that complements the event’s formality and the local dress expectations.

Choosing the right fabric, including velvet styling

The foundation of any standout look is fabric, because embroidery always sits on top of something. For cooler evenings or formal indoor venues, velvet is a standout Velvet suit choice due to its depth and soft sheen. A velvet jacket elevates the entire silhouette, making the embroidery appear more dimensional and premium.

Pay attention to how the cloth drapes and how it handles movement, especially if you’ll be taking photos or greeting guests for hours. Velvet can look luxurious while still feeling structured if the tailoring is done with clean lining and careful construction. Pairing velvet outerwear with crisp trousers or satin-finish accents helps keep the look sharp and balanced, rather than overly heavy.

How to match colors and patterns to your local vibe

Local relevance is about harmony—your outfit should feel like it belongs to the occasion while still reflecting your personal style. Consider the palette of the event setting: venue decor, floral tones, and even the color trends visible in local guest outfits. If the celebration leans traditional, choose embroidery with classic motifs and restrained contrast, so the look feels respectful and elevated.

For a more fashion-forward atmosphere, you can lean into bolder thread colors and higher-contrast embroidery. The trick is to keep the rest of the styling cohesive, such as selecting a complementary shirt tone and clean accessories. If you’re coordinating with a partner or group, aim for a shared color family instead of matching exact shades, which keeps photos visually coordinated without flattening individual style.
